Planning for Site Fit and Authorised Access
Effective access management starts with matching the bollard arrangement to the site layout. Consider where vehicles approach, how pedestrians enter, and how parking bays are protected. A well-planned placement supports clear vehicle separation and helps define authorised routes. Remote operation can be paired with access rules for different users, giving property managers a streamlined way to manage entry permissions—especially for multiple users across homes, businesses, and private parking areas.
